Why it scores 34

ESSENTIAL EVERYDAY HOMESTYLE BAKED BEANS, HOMESTYLE receives a FoodScore of 34/100, placing it in the 'Poor' category. This score is largely influenced by its classification as a NOVA 4 ultra-processed food, which incurs a substantial 10-point penalty. A significant factor is the added sugar content, with 8.5g per 100g, leading to a 9-point deduction. Ingredients like brown sugar and sugar are listed early, indicating their prevalence. The sodium content of 437.69mg per 100g also contributes a 1-point penalty. On the positive side, the product gains 3 points for its 3.1g of fiber and 1 point for 5.4g of protein per 100g. However, these bonuses are outweighed by the penalties, particularly when compared to a home-cooked version made with whole ingredients, which would typically contain less added sugar and sodium, and avoid the ultra-processed classification.

Things to keep in mind

This product contains several ingredients that warrant consideration. The presence of brown sugar and sugar as primary sweeteners contributes significantly to the added sugar content, which individuals monitoring their sugar intake, such as those with diabetes, should note. The ingredient list also includes 'natural flavor,' which is a broad term and can encompass various substances. For those with sensitivities, the 'contains 2% or less of: bacon' indicates a small amount of cured bacon, which includes sodium nitrite as a preservative. While generally recognized as safe in small amounts, some individuals prefer to limit nitrites. The product does not declare common allergens like milk, soy, wheat, tree nuts, peanuts, or egg on the label, but cross-contamination is always a possibility in manufacturing environments.

What is 'natural flavor' in the ingredient list?
'Natural flavor' is a broad term used to describe flavorings derived from natural sources, such as spices, fruits, vegetables, or meat. It's added to enhance taste. While derived from natural sources, the processing involved can be complex, and the specific components are not disclosed on the label, making it difficult to assess its exact composition or impact.

Can I reduce the sodium content of these baked beans?
It is difficult to significantly reduce the sodium content of prepared baked beans. Rinsing canned beans is effective for plain beans, but for prepared baked beans, rinsing would wash away much of the flavor and sauce. Your best approach is portion control or seeking out lower-sodium baked bean options if sodium intake is a primary concern.
